Assigning a Task List to a Transaction

If you haven’t set up an automatic trigger for a Task List, or if you need to assign one before a trigger occurs, you can manually add a Task List to a transaction at any time. Follow the steps below to add a Task List manually.

  1. Navigate to the Transaction Page and click on a transaction to open it.

  2. In the top transaction toolbar, click Tasks.

  3. On the right side of the screen, click the Add Task Lists button.

  4. In the pop-up, select the Task List (or Lists) you want to assign to the transaction.

  5. Click the Add Selected Lists button.

The Task List and all associated tasks are now added to the transaction.


Removing a Task List from a Transaction

Task Lists that are not relevant to a transaction can be removed at any time. Removing a Task List from a transaction will not delete it in Admin > Tasks.

If you wish to remove a Task List that's been added to a transaction, follow the steps below.

  1. Navigate to the Transaction Page and click on a transaction to open it.

  2. In the top transaction toolbar, click Tasks.

  3. On the left side of the screen, select the Task List from the List scope.

  4. Click the trash icon to remove the Task List from the transaction.


Adding a One-Off Task to a Transaction

Users can add individual, one-off Tasks directly to a transaction’s Task List. These tasks are transaction-specific and are not added to the master task list found under Admin > Tasks.

Follow the steps below to add a one-off Task to a transaction:

  1. Navigate to the Transaction Page and click on a transaction to open it.

  2. In the top transaction toolbar, click Tasks.

  3. On the right side of the screen, click the Add Task button.

  4. Complete the task details, then click Create to add a single task, or Create & Add Another to add the task and immediately begin creating another.


Removing a Task from a Transaction

Tasks that are not relevant to a transaction can be removed at any time. Removing a Task from a transaction does not delete it from the master task list under Admin > Tasks.

If you wish to remove a Task that's been added to a transaction, follow the steps below.

  1. Navigate to the Transaction Page and click on a transaction to open it.

  2. In the top transaction toolbar, click Tasks.

  3. On the right side of the Task, click the X icon to remove the Task from the transaction.


Bulk Editing Tasks within a Transaction

Bulk editing Tasks within a transaction allows for faster, more efficient task management. The following can be updated in bulk:

  • Assigned To: Update the user assigned to the selected tasks

  • Due Date: Update the due date for the selected tasks

  • Task Status: Update the current status of the selected tasks

To make bulk edits to your transaction's Tasks, follow the steps below.

  1. Navigate to the Transaction Page and click on a transaction to open it.

  2. In the top transaction toolbar, click Tasks.

  3. Check the box to the left of each Task you'd like to bulk edit.

  4. Click the Bulk Edit button.

  5. Make your selections, then click Change # Tasks to apply the updates.
